msvc_hudson Documentation

msvc_hudson: resources to enable hudson build farm execution for ros on windows

This stack is now being used to execute a hudson build farm job to test/build ros on a windows platform. This package provides resources relevant to that.

Overview

Resources to get the auto-build up and running on hudson.

Links

Machine Setup

This is an ''ugly'', but necessary constraint of the script on the hudson server. It also needs a specific directory in which to operate (i.e. look for the script that needs to be run).

> mkdir -p %USERPROFILE%\hudson\workspace\roswin
> cd %USERPROFILE%/hudson/workspace/roswin
> wget --no-check-certificate https://raw.github.com/stonier/win_ros/master/msvc/msvc_sdk/scripts/fuerte/schebang.bat
> wget --no-check-certificate https://raw.github.com/stonier/win_ros/master/msvc/msvc_hudson/resources/hudson.bat
> wget --no-check-certificate https://raw.github.com/stonier/win_ros/master/msvc/msvc_hudson/resources/slave.jar

Currently, I assume that:

Connection

Slave connection:

> hudson.bat

You can verify the status of the connection at http://build.willowgarage.com/computer/win7-64/.

Execution

Open the trigger url in a browser:

http://build.willowgarage.com/job/roswin/build?token=yujin
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Friends


msvc_hudson
Author(s): Daniel Stonier
autogenerated on Sat Mar 9 2013 16:22:26